Handing over Portioneer, the recipe-scaling calculator. Current state: rounding bug in fractional yields was patched Tuesday; monitor for regressions on large batch conversions. Two open tickets about metric/imperial toggles resetting — known issue, fix scheduled next sprint, so set expectations accordingly when customers ask. Unit-conversion tables are cached hourly; stale results self-correct, no manual action needed. Support team: anything beyond these known issues should be forwarded with reproduction steps to the address below.

escalation mailbox, tadug-bagag: gileth@nelvroforge.corp

Capacity note: the Quillgate metrics-aggregation sidecar buffers counters in memory before flushing to the Brindle cluster. Each pod handles roughly 40k series at steady state; past 60k, flush latency climbs sharply and the scrape loop falls behind. We sized the defaults for the Harlowe region's traffic, so revisit them if series cardinality doubles. The constants below control buffer size, flush cadence, and backpressure thresholds.

tuning table, kawep-tawif:
CAPS = {
    "olidor": 80,
    "belion": 7,
    "quenys": 225,
    "druox": 839,
    "fraath": 482,
}

Audit item 7 — Nightly reindex (Searchlark cluster). Confirm the reindex job completed before 04:00 local, document counts match the Pellbrook source of record, and no shard failed twice consecutively. Support must not rerun the job manually without approval. Accountability for this check rests with the person named below.

account owner for tahaf-tafof: Ralath Zordor